Chinese Tang Terracotta Horse and Rider
TANG DYNASTY, 618-907 A.D.
16 1/2 in. (5.6 kg, 42 cm high).
Modelled in the round in static pose on a rectangular base, the female rider bent forward with right arm raised; both hands pierced to accept reins (absent).
Provenance
Ex West Country, UK, collection, 1980-1990s.
Accompanied by a thermoluminescence analysis report no.C124d51 from Oxford Authentication.
